        AN ACT to amend the general business law, in relation to  requiring  the
          board  of  directors  of a cooperative apartment corporation to notify
          applicants seeking to purchase shares of the corporation of the reason
          or reasons the board of directors has refused such request

          The People of the State of New York, represented in Senate and  Assem-
        bly, do enact as follows:

     1    Section 1. The general business law is amended by adding a new section
     2  352-m to read as follows:
     3    §  352-m.  Denial  of right to purchase shares of a cooperative corpo-
     4  ration. In the event that the board of directors of a cooperative corpo-
     5  ration denies the request of an applicant to  purchase  shares  of  such
     6  corporation  allotted to a particular dwelling unit, the board of direc-
     7  tors shall notify such applicant in writing of the reason or reasons the
     8  board of directors has denied the request to purchase the  shares.  Such
     9  notification  shall  be  provided to the applicant within thirty days of
    10  the board's decision to deny the applicant's  request  to  purchase  the
    11  shares.
    12    § 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
